Clinical and radiological functional results of patients treated surgically after pilon fracture

Abstract (EN)
Aim: Still there is not a standard treatment protocol used in pilon fractures. Surgical timing and planning are needed according to the patient. Therefore, we wanted to share our clinical experience of pilon fractures. Materials and Methods: Between 2010-2021, the medical records and radiological results of the patients who came for routine follow-up were evaluated retrospectively. 39 patients included in the study and were evaluated. Age, gender, smoking, alcohol use, diabetes, osteoporosis, body mass index, side of injured extremity, dominantly used extremity, type of trauma, severity of trauma, operation timing, type of fracture, time to start weight-bearing, time to full weight-bearing, time to union, time to return to work, presence of accompanying injury, type of preoperative temporary fixation and fixation method, follow-up time, ankle range of motion, graft usage, technique of surgery, quality of postoperative reduction, number of fragments in the transverse CT plan, marginal impacted fragments, type of fibula fracture, fibula fracture fixation method, early and late complications were evaluated. Results: The mean follow-up time was 55.7 months. According to the Ruedi Allgöwer classification system, the fractures were 9 type 1, 8 type 2, and 23 type 3 fractures. According to the AO/OTA classification system, fractures were 1 B1, 6 B2, 1 B3, 4 C1, 7 C2, 21 C3. Conclusion: All fractures should be evaluated with CT. Careful systemic evaluation is needed. Mini-open technique is a good option for fractures that are suitable for this technique. Anatomical reduction is more difficult to achieve in patients without fibular fractures. Even if good reduction is achieved with graftted fractures, factors such as cartilage injury cause poor results. Anatomical reduction is associated with better functional outcome.
